Mastering the Art of Carp Fishing with Rods

Carp fishing, a challenging pursuit, requires skill and knowledge. While many anglers trust in their intuition, mastering the art of carp fishing with rods involves incorporating specific techniques and understanding the behavior of these elusive creatures.

A key element is choosing the proper rod for the job. Things to think about include the target species of carp and the habitat. For smaller carp in a calm lake, a shorter, sensitive rod might be appropriate. However, for larger carp in open water or rivers, a longer, powerful rod is often needed.

Proper line selection also plays a role. A strong mainline with a suitable test rating is vital to prevent breakages during the fight.

Furthermore, choosing a appropriate hook size and type is important.

Once you have everything you need, understanding carp feeding habits is essential. This includes learning about their favorite snacks, the time of day they are most active, and any environmental cues that may change their feeding behavior.

Experimenting with different baits is an integral part of carp fishing success.

Practice your casting skill, as it can be what sets you apart between landing a big carp and losing it.

Rod Selection

When it comes to carp fishing, a right rod can make all the difference. You'll need a rod that's up to the task of controlling those powerful fights, while still offering you the touch to detect even the tiniest bites. Consider your preferred carp size and method. For big fish in deep waters, a longer, heavier rod with more backbone is crucial. If you're targeting smaller carp in restricted areas, a shorter, lighter rod with more flexibility might be a better choice.

Ultimately, it all boils down to personal choice. Experiment with different sticks and see what suits you for your individual fishing approach. Don't be afraid to ask for advice from experienced carp anglers or tackle shop staff, they can offer valuable tips based on their own experiences.

Selecting the Right Rod Length for Carp Fishing

When it comes to carp fishing, selecting the right rod length can dramatically impact your success. A compact rod is ideal for close-quarters fishing in thickets areas, providing you with greater control and accuracy when casting around obstacles. Conversely, a extended rod offers a superior casting distance, allowing you to reach more distant spots on the water.

Ultimately, the best rod length for carp fishing depends on your personal preferences, the terrain of your fishing spot, and the specific strategies you'll be employing.
